---------------------------------------------------------------------NEC projectors make use of control commands that control the functions of the projector via connection with
---------------------------------------------------------------------The following 3 kinds of connection methods are available for sending and receiving control commands.
1. Serial connection using the serial port on the projector
A serial cable is required.
2. USB connection using the USB port on the projector
A USB cable is required.
3. LAN connection
3-1. LAN connection using a wired LAN card
A wired LAN card and LAN cable are required.
3-2. LAN connection using a wireless LAN card
A wireless LAN card is required.
3-3.LAN connection using the LAN port on the projector
A LAN cable is required.

(CAUTION)
Before making connections, be sure to invalidate the standby mode of the projector and set the "idle mod e".
The projector cannot use the control commands in the standby mode.
Setting method: Under projector [Projector Options] --> [Setup], enter a check for [Idle Mode] on Page 4.
---------------------------------------------------------------------The communications method conforms to the RS-232C standard.
Baud rate: 38400 bps (VT70/VT80/VT90 series: 19200bps)
Data length: 8 bits
Parity bit: No parity
Stop bits: 1 bit
Communications mode: Full duplex
The control connector is described below.
[ HT/LT/NP40/VT70/VT80/VT90/WT ]
The PC CONTROL connector is a mini DIN 8-pin connector.
1 To TxD of PC
2
3
4 To GND of PC
5
6
7 To RxD of PC
8
* 2, 3, 5, 6, and 8 are used inside the projector.

---------------------------------------------------------------------Precautions with Inscriptions:
(*1) Projector ID
It is the value when forwarding a factory.
This reflects the "Projector ID" that has been set to the projector.
(*2) Model code: "xxH" inscription
This will differ depending on the projector.
In case of MT/NP1000/1050 series 10H
In case of LT/LT80 series 20H
In case of VT series 40H
In case of GT series 50H
In case of HT series 60H
In case of WT series 70H
In case of HT10 series D0H
In case of LT180 series D0H
In case of LT30 series D0H
In case of NP40 series D0H
In case of NP4000 series 80H
(*3) Checksum: "CKS" inscription
This is the value of the lower 8 bits of the results calculated in byte units from all of the data up to the
immediately preceding data.
Example:
20H 81H 01H 60H 01H 00H 03H
+ + + + + + = CKS
(*4) Response error number
This is the value of the error number at the time of an error.
See "NAK" of "6-2. Data portion of response".

006. RUNNING SENSE
**********************************************************************
Function:
This command acquires the operation mode of the projector.
Command:
00H 81H 00H 00H 00H 81H
Response: At the time of a success
20H 81H 01H xxH 01H DATA01 CKS
(*1) (*2) (*3)
Data Portion Contents
------------------------------------------------------------------ DATA01 Status of operation
Bit 7: Power On/Off processing
0 = No execution (Normal condition)
1 = During execution
Bit 6: Selecting signal processing
0 = No execution (Normal condition)
1 = During execution
Bit 5: Cooling processing
0 = No execution (Normal condition)
1 = During execution
Bit 4: External control mode
0 = OFF
1 = ON
Bit 3: Reserved
Bit 2: Reserved
Bit 1: Projector status
0 = Idling
1 = Power On
Bit 0: Reserved
Response: At the time of a failure
A0H 81H 01H xxH 02H DATA1H DATA02 CKS
(*1) (*2) (*4) (*3)

009. ERROR STATUS REQUEST
**********************************************************************
Function:
This command acquires the error information occurrin g with the projector.
Command:
00H 88H 00H 00H 00H 88H
Response: At the time of a success
20H 88H 01H xxH 0CH DATA01 .. DATA12 CKS
(*1) (*2) (*3)
Data Portion Contents
----------------------------- -------------------------------- -- -- - * The various bits are normal is "0" and error is "1".
* "None" is "0" fixation.
DATA01 Error Status (1)
bit0 : Lamp cover error
bit1 : Temperature error(Bimetal)
bit2 : None
bit3 : None
bit4 : Fan error
bit5 : Power error
bit6 : Lamp(or Lamp1) error
bit7 : Lamp(or Lamp1) has reached its end of life
DATA02 Error Status (2)
bit0 : Lamp(or Lamp1) has been used beyond its limit
bit1 : Formatter error
bit2 : Lamp2 error
bit3 : None
bit4 : None
bit5 : None
bit6 : None
bit7 : None
DATA03 Error Status (3)
bit0 : None
bit1 : FPGA error
bit2 : Temperature error(Sensor)
bit3 : Lamp(or Lamp1) housing error (!)
bit4 : Lamp(or Lamp1) data error (!)
bit5 : Mirror cover error
bit6 : Lamp2 has reached its end of life
bit7 : Lamp2 has been used beyond its limit
DATA03 Error Status (4)
bit0 : Lamp2 housing error
bit1 : Lamp2 data error
bit2 : High temperature due to dust pile-up
bit3 : A foreign object sensor error
bit4 : Pump error
bit5 : None
bit6 : None
bit7 : None
DATA05 .. 12 Reserved
Response: At the time of a failure
015. POWER ON
**********************************************************************
Function:
This command switches on the main power of the projector.
Command:
02H 00H 00H 00H 00H 02H
Response: At the time of a success
22H 00H 01H xxH 00H CKS
(*1) (*2) (*3)
Response: At the time of a failure
A2H 00H 01H xxH 02H DATA01 DATA02 CKS
(*1) (*2) (*4) (*3)
Supplement:
The projector does not accept the other command during power on processing.
016. POWER OFF
**********************************************************************
Function:
This command switches off the main power of the projector.
Command:
02H 01H 00H 00H 00H 03H
Response: At the time of a success
22H 01H 01H xxH 00H CKS
(*1) (*2) (*3)
Response: At the time of a failure
A2H 01H 01H xxH 02H DATA01 DATA02 CKS
(*1) (*2) (*4) (*3)
Supplement:
The projector doesn't accept the other command during power off processing. (It contains a cooling period.)

020. PICTURE MUTE ON
**********************************************************************
Function:
This command blanks the picture.
Command:
02H 10H 00H 00H 00H 12H
Response: At the time of a success
22H 10H 01H xxH 00H CKS
(*1) (*2) (*3)
Response: At the time of a failure
A2H 10H 01H xxH 02H DATA01 DATA02 CKS
(*1) (*2) (*4) (*3)
Supplement:
* Picture mute is cancelled for the following:
Input connector switching
Video signal switching
021. PICTURE MUTE OFF
**********************************************************************
Function:
This command cancels the blank picture condition.
Command:
02H 11H 00H 00H 00H 13H
Response: At the time of a success
22H 11H 01H xxH 00H CKS
(*1) (*2) (*3)
Response: At the time of a failure
A2H 11H 01H xxH 02H DATA01 DATA02 CKS
(*1) (*2) (*4) (*3)
022. SOUND MUTE ON
**********************************************************************
Function:
This command mutes the sound.
Command:
02H 12H 00H 00H 00H 14H
Response: At the time of a success
22H 12H 01H xxH 00H CKS
(*1) (*2) (*3)
Response: At the time of a failure
A2H 12H 01H xxH 02H DATA01 DATA02 CKS
(*1) (*2) (*4) (*3)
Supplement:
* Sound mute is cancelled for the following:
Input connector switching
Video signal switching
Volume adjustment
023. SOUND MUTE OFF
**********************************************************************
Function:
This command cancels the sound muting.
Command:
02H 13H 00H 00H 00H 15H
Response: At the time of a success
22H 13H 01H xxH 00H CKS
(*1) (*2) (*3)
Response: At the time of a failure
A2H 13H 01H xxH 02H DATA01 DATA02 CKS
(*1) (*2) (*4) (*3)
024. ONSCREEN MUTE ON
**********************************************************************
Function:
This command blanks the on-screen display.
Command:
02H 14H 00H 00H 00H 16H
Response: At the time of a success
22H 14H 01H xxH 00H CKS
(*1) (*2) (*3)
Response: At the time of a failure
A2H 14H 01H xxH 02H DATA01 DATA02 CKS
(*1) (*2) (*4) (*3)
Supplement:
* Onscreen mute is cancelled for the following:
Input connector switching
Video signal switching
025. ONSCREEN MUTE OFF
**********************************************************************
Function:
This command cancels the blanking of the on-screen display.
Command:
02H 15H 00H 00H 00H 17H
Response: At the time of a success
22H 15H 01H xxH 00H CKS
(*1) (*2) (*3)
Response: At the time of a failure
A2H 15H 01H xxH 02H DATA01 DATA02 CKS
(*1) (*2) (*4) (*3)

037. INFORMATION REQUEST
**********************************************************************
Function:
This command acquires the projector information.
Command:
03H 8AH 00H 00H 00H 8DH
Response: At the time of a success
23H 8AH 01H xxH 62H DATA01 .. DATA98 CKS
(*1) (*2) (*3)
Response: At the time of a failure
A3H 8AH 01H xxH 02H DATA01 DATA02 CKS
(*1) (*2) (*4) (*3)
Supplement:
(!) Lamp Hour Meter
This is the timer for normal lamp mode conversion.
Lamp Timer Acquisition Examples
DATA83 DATA84 DATA85 DATA86 : Lamp Timer
00H 00H 00H 00H : Total 0 seconds
C0H 65H 52H 00H : Total 5400000 seconds/3600 = 1500 hours
00H E4H 57H 00H : Total 5760000 seconds/3600 = 1600 hours
Calculator Procedure
1) Set calculator to HEX
2) Punch in DATA86 DATA85 DATA84 DATA83 (005265C0)
3) Change from HEX to Decimal - value will change to 5400000 seconds
* The projector's hours of use is displayed in terms of Normal mode values.
It is also displayed with truncated a number after decimal point.

---------------------------------------------------------------------* At the time of a success (ACK)
This returns ACK without adding data portion to the command that does not request data.
This returns ACK with adding data to the data portion for the command that requests data.
* At the time of a failure (NAK)
This adds a cause of not accepting the command to data portion to return it.
